[ActionScript 3.0] 喷泉效果
pall为水珠影片剪辑
var count:int = 500; var zl:Number = 0.5; var balls:Array; balls = new Array(); for (var i:int = 0; i < count; i++) {var ball:pall = new pall();ball.x = 260;ball.y = 300;ball["vx"] = Math.random() * 2 - 1;ball["vy"] = Math.random() * -10 - 10;addChild(ball);balls.push(ball); } addEventListener(Event.ENTER_FRAME, onEnterFrame); function onEnterFrame(event:Event):void {for (var i:Number = 0; i < balls.length; i++){var ball:pall = pall(balls[i]);ball["vy"] += zl;ball.x += ball["vx"];ball.y += ball["vy"];if (ball.x - ball.width/2> stage.stageWidth ||ball.x + ball.width/2 < 0 ||ball.y - ball.width/2 > stage.stageHeight ||ball.y + ball.width/2 < 0) {ball.x = 260;ball.y = 300;ball["vx"] = Math.random() * 2 - 1;ball["vy"] = Math.random() * -10 - 10;}} }
转载于:https://www.cnblogs.com/frost-yen/p/5624000.html
[ActionScript 3.0] 喷泉效果相关推荐
- Flash实例教程:AS3.0实现逼真喷泉效果_Flash
先看效果演示: 在这个实例教程中,我们将介绍利用速度向量和重置对象的技巧来实现喷泉效果.所谓向量就是有方向的量.比如一辆车从东向西以80公里每小时的速度行驶,那么我们就可以得到汽车的速度向量,它包括两 ...
- 《ActionScript 3.0权威指南》阅读笔记
第二章 配置开发环境 目前,主流的ActionScript 3.0开发环境分为Flash和Flex两大类.前者是设计和开发一体的集成环境,后者是严肃的脚本开发平台,更符合程序猿的析构.开发者应根据自 ...
- 积少成多 Flash(ActionScript 3.0 Flex 3.0) 系列文章索引
[源码下载] 积少成多 Flash(ActionScript 3.0 & Flex 3.0) 系列文章索引 作者:webabcd Flash 之 ActionScript 3.0 1.积少成 ...
- 《ActionScript 3.0基础教程》——1.4 对象参数
本节书摘来自异步社区<ActionScript 3.0基础教程>一书中的第1章,第1.4节,作者: [美]Doug Winnie 更多章节内容可以访问云栖社区"异步社区" ...
- ActionScript 3.0 Step By Step系列(一):工欲其善,先利其器(Flex Builder)
"砍柴需先磨柴刀"这是长辈们从小就对我们说的话,对于一个从小在贫穷的农村长大的我来说,我决对肯定这句话是对的,大人们上山砍柴前都会先磨柴刀,眼见为识,哈哈!!很明显这就是所谓的&q ...
- ACTIONSCRIPT 3.0著名开源库 大集合
这篇文章开始于对Adrian Parr博客中AS3 Code Libraries一文的翻译,虽然开源AS3 Library列表的文章不少,翻译这篇是因为感觉里面大多数东西都是比较著名的,我能用得到的, ...
- [转]ActionScript 3.0入门:Hello World、文件读写、数据存储(SharedObject)、与JS互调
本文转自:http://www.cnblogs.com/artwl/p/3396330.html 近期项目中可能要用到Flash存取数据,并与JS互调,所以就看了一下ActionScript 3.0, ...
- 初学ActionScript 3.0(一):Hello World
简介: ActionScript是 Macromedia(现已被Adobe收购)为其Flash产品开发的 ,最初是一种简单的脚本语言,现在最新版本3.0,是一种完全的面向对象的编程语言,功能强大,类库 ...
- ActionScript 3.0入门:Hello World、文件读写、数据存储(SharedObject)、与JS互调
近期项目中可能要用到Flash存取数据,并与JS互调,所以就看了一下ActionScript 3.0,现把学习结果分享一下,希望对新手有帮助. 目录 ActionScript 3.0简介 Hello ...
最新文章
- Xilinx FPGA的配置
- ORACLE 11G安装全过程
- c++面向对象高级编程 学习二 带指针的类
- Unity3D笔记 愤怒的小鸟五 小鸟动画+Unity3D如何设置断点调式
- SpringBoot2.1.5(11)---目录文件结构讲解
- Starling中文站开发教程
- 机器学习十大经典算法——随机森林
- 斐讯K2刷华硕固件教程
- 适合写api接口文档的管理工具有哪些?
- 佳能Canon MF4700 一体机驱动
- 高手进阶,终极内存技术指南——完整/进阶版 I(转)
- 用JS 输出 正三角形
- java中activeThread_java多线程机制中的Thread和Runnable()区别
- Node.js npm 使用介绍
- OSG 高效渲染 之 多线程模型与渲染
- HTTPS 的实现原理
- 浅谈一下:运营网站的一些经历和故事
- python控制台小游戏_学习编程的好方法——控制台游戏
- Uibot(来也RPA)电脑中安装了Office和WPS,但Creator只能调起WPS
- Jav初学Dubug调试步骤
热门文章
- java中JOptionPane类_Java学习之JOptionPane类
- 自动驾驶车辆转向控制(通过扭矩控制实现方向盘转角控制)
- python字典添加数组_一步一步学Python3(小学生也适用) 第十三篇: 字典Dict类型
- oracle过程包保存乱码_这些火遍网络的哆啦A梦表情包,你知道出处吗?
- Java 面试之 JVM
- DIoU Loss论文阅读
- Php刷新重载id,php 使用 __call重载
- 人受失败后多久可以做第二次_做完皮秒多久可以用自己的护肤产品、过来人分享皮秒后怎么护肤?...
- 在github上搭建hexo博客
- highcharts 24小时显示数据,显示00:00格式的数据